Crystal Faris

Deputy Director, Youth & Family Engagement at Kansas City Public Library

Crystal Faris has extensive experience in the library field, starting in 1986 with the Indianapolis Marion County Public Library. Crystal held various roles within the library system, including Branch Manager, Youth Services Librarian, and Manager of the Flanner House Branch. In 1998, they joined the Nassau Library System as the Youth Services Manager. In 2005, they joined the Kansas City Public Library, where they served as Branch Manager, Director of Teen Services, and Director of Youth & Family Engagement. Currently, they are the Deputy Director of Youth & Family Engagement, overseeing the department of youth librarians and coordinating services for children, teens, and their families. Crystal has demonstrated a strong focus on leadership, partnership development, strategic planning, and grant oversight throughout their career.

Crystal Faris obtained a Bachelor of Arts degree in Communications from Judson University. Crystal then went on to earn a Master of Library Science degree with a focus on Library and Information Science from Indiana University Bloomington. Additionally, they completed the ELI Fellowship program at Urban Library Council.

Kansas City Public Library

The Kansas City Public Library system consists of the Central Library, nine branches, and outreach services serving over 250,000 in Kansas City, Missouri. In addition to providing library services to city residents, the Library also serves as a resource for the 1.7 million metropolitan residents of the greater Kansas City area.
